Mitchell Demeter, a pioneer in digital assets and seasoned entrepreneur, will lead Sonic Labs in its next phase of global growth. Demeter's mandate includes expanding developer and ecosystem adoption worldwide, strengthening institutional relationships, and building bridges into U.S. and global capital markets. Michael Kong, who has guided Sonic Labs (and previously Fantom) to this stage, will continue serving on the Board of Directors and take on the role of Chief Information Officer.

About Mitchell Demeter Mitchell Demeter is widely recognized as a pioneer in the blockchain industry. He launched the world's first Bitcoin ATM in Vancouver and co-founded Coin Trader Exchange, one of Canada's earliest digital currency trading platforms. Over the years, his work has been featured in Forbes, Time, Fast Company, Wired, Huffington Post, and other major outlets. As a serial entrepreneur and investor, Demeter has founded and scaled multiple ventures across industries, consistently demonstrating an ability to anticipate market shifts and deliver innovative solutions.
